"I've met some amazing people, great contacts, and most importantly, have been invited to follow up with them," said Tracey Qualteri, Regional Multifamily Manager for Pfister Faucets, speaking about her experience as a Sponsoring Company at SGC Horizon's Student Housing ProCONNECT event in Denver on November 11, 2019.
Being able to follow up with Attendees - student housing developers, contractors, and architects - is "really the key to an event like this," said Qualteri, who was attending her first ProCONNECT event (although Pfister Faucets has participated in several).
Qualteri also liked the intimate format of the ProCONNECT event. "The format is the key" to the success of the program," she said. It's "a smaller environment, where you have the opportunity to dig into the needs of each person you meet."
That intimacy creates "true partnerships," said Qualteri.
